Handover — Annual Billing Transition

Hi Renata, welcome to the hot seat. The shift to annual billing for the Quillstone suite is about 60% done. Finance loves it — cash up front — but a chunk of smaller customers are grumbling, and sales keeps quietly granting monthly exceptions. I'd tighten that up fast. Tomas has the exception log; worth a coffee with him in week one. The board expects full rollout by year-end. One thing you need to see before your first steering meeting:

confidential, kahog-bawif: The northern region missed its Pramir quota by 20.0 percent last quarter. Casaxek Freight plans to lower the Fraion list price by 41.5 percent in December. The finance team signed off on a budget of $236.4 million for Project Druius. The renewal with Fenysix Partners closes at $91.3 million a year, 2.1 percent below the last contract.

Q: How do I invalidate catalog cache entries in Pricewhistle?

A: Don't flush the whole cache. Use the purge endpoint with the product slug; propagation takes under a minute. Bulk updates go through the nightly rebuild instead. If the purge service itself is down, you'll need to unlock the admin console, which requires the recovery passphrase shown below.

strongbox words: oliael-gilax-lamael

## Onboarding: Fleet Fuel-Usage Report

On-call engineers: the nightly fuel-usage report for the Tallgrass delivery fleet runs at 02:00 and emails depot managers by 06:00. If it fails, rerun the aggregation job from the reports host. The job account is deliberately isolated from SSO, so the rerun script will stop and ask for credentials partway through. At that prompt, supply the recovery passphrase below.

recovery phrase for fajeg-kawep: druix-gorius-briax-ulaeth-fraox-lammir-pelox-jormir-pelwyn-julir

Subject: Relevance tuning notes for Lanternfind 4.2

Team — we lowered the title-match boost from 3.1 to 2.4 and added a recency decay for the Harrowgate news vertical. Offline evaluation on the Pellwick judgment set showed +2.3% NDCG with no latency change. Maintainers should re-run the suite before touching these weights again. The evaluated build is identified by the token below.

pipeline stamp: htk4_66df